17-333.03. State migratory bird stamp; violation

A. The commission shall:

1. Issue state migratory bird stamps annually and prescribe the valid date.

2. Prescribe the form of the migratory bird stamp and furnish the stamps to dealers to sell in the same manner as other stamps, tags and licenses for the fee prescribed pursuant to section 17-333.

B. Except as provided by rule adopted by the commission, a stamp is validated by the licensee's signature written in ink across the stamp's face.

C. It is unlawful for a person sixteen years of age or older to take or possess a migratory game bird in the field, other than ducks, geese or swans, unless the person possesses a current valid state migratory bird stamp.
